Getting the credit points

To get the credit points for the seminar, the following criteria should be met:

  • All participants must:
    • Make the first appointment with their supervisor 2 months (a minimum of 8 weeks) before giving their talk
    • Have read the literature provided on the website/by the supervisor before this first meeting
    • Hand in a draft of their presentation 1 month (a minimum of 4 weeks) before giving their talk
    • Give a trial talk 2 weeks in advance of their public talk and hand in their final draft of the handout
    • Hand in the final version of their handout 1 week in advance
    • Give their talk at the arranged time
    • Be present at all talks
    • Take part in the discussions following the talks
  • The handout:
    • Consists of 8 to 10 A4 pages (incl. pictures; 10 pt font, single space text)
    • Describes the contents of the talk, written out in full
    • Is written for the other participants
    • Is written in English
  • The talk:
    • Consists of material pertaining to the topic
    • Has a length of 45 minutes
    • Is prepared in electronic form
    • Is held in English
  • Participants are graded according to:
    • The quality of the trial talk and final draft of the hand out (as well as self-dependent preparation of both) (50%)
    • The quality of the final presentation (25%)
    • The level of participation in the discussion (25%)
